The Black Caps cricketers have been grouped with Afghanistan, South Africa, Canada and the UAE for the T20 World Cup in India and Sri Lanka from February 7 to March 8.
The marquee pool fixture will see India and Pakistan meet on February 15 in neutral Colombo.
Sri Lanka will also host any play-off matches involving Pakistan, due to the latter's ongoing political tension with India.
